Which compound is zero valent metal complex
Options
(a) [Cu(NH₃)₄]SO₄
(b) [Pt(NH₃)₂Cl₂]
(c) [Ni(CO)₄]
(d) K₃[Fe(CN)₆]
Correct Answer:
[Ni(CO)₄]
Explanation:
[Cu(NH₃)₄]SO₄ → oxidation number of Cu = +2. [Pt(NH₃)₂Cl₂] → Oxidation number of Pt = +2. [Ni(CO)₄] → oxidation number of Ni = 0. K₃[Fe(CN)₆] → oxidation number of Fe = +3.
